Transaction 8fe288c56b7ed3a90b7430fb1b2e981acf697f804108cc9c7fc18deb5401d587
1 Input
1 Output
-
8fe288c56b7ed3a90b7430fb1b2e981acf697f804108cc9c7fc18deb5401d587:0
- value
- 48634809
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0354aecc3f1cbe62e58f0a2404d9435189be87da O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JcUSWiY5nKyoegi93DGSD5o9DL8VgJhe